Population & Demographics

The following information lists the population statistics and breakdown for the 03070 zip code. The total population is 6051, of which, 2893 are male and 3158 are female. With a total area of 111.471 square miles, the population density is 51 people per square mile. The median age of the population is 41 years old. Income & Economic Characteristics

The median inflation-adjusted family income in the 03070 zip code is $134792. This is 113.39% greater than the national average. This income places 4.1% of the population below the poverty line. The average retirement income for individuals in this zip code (for those that have it) is $26339. Education

In the 03070 zip code, 94.9% of individuals over 25 years old have a high school degree or higher, and 44.7% have a bachelors degree or higher. Additionally, 27.3% of individuals 3 years and older are in private school, and 72.7% are in public school. The data below outline the education level breakdown, degree field breakdown, and more.




Occupation and Work Characteristics

In the 03070 zip, there are an estimated 3553 people in the labor force, of which, 3459 are employed, and 94 are unemployed. There are a total of 0 people in the armed forces. The average commute time for this zip code is 39.3 minutes. Of the total people that work, 486 worked from home and 3357 commuted. The average number of hours worked is 40.3. Housing

The median home value for the 03070 zip code is 334800. There is an estimated  2045 number of occupied housing units, the median gross rent in is $1005 per month, and the average monthly housing costs are estimated to be $2102.
